I set rtp-start-port and rtp-end-port in my autoload_configs/switch.conf.xml and configured my firewall and router appropriately. Everything was fine on this config for a few weeks, but these past few days most calls had no audio. A packet trace showed that RTP ports were commonly outside of the range configured.

I tried reloading the config and restarting the external profile. I poked around fs_cli to confirm the ranges made it into freeswitch's running config, but I wasn't able to find that information anywhere.

Finally as a last ditch, I restarted the freeswitch daemon entirely. After that everything has worked as expected.

Has anyone seen this? Any thoughts on a cause?

Never, ever seen that, had you definitely restarted freeswitch when you initially changed this? This would require a restart.
